Klein Curaçao, a flat, uninhabited island located five nautical miles southwest of Curaçao, offers snorkeling, diving, and historical ruins, including an 1877 lighthouse constructed from local coral.0:36 Zephyr motored 15 nautical miles from Spanish Water to reach the island, where the crew secured an anchoring permit for $25, covering three nights.3:10 The island features several shipwrecks, including the Maria Bianca Guidesman, which ran aground in 1988 after the crew navigated using outdated charts that omitted the island.4:51 Phosphate mining between 1871 and 1886 stripped the island of its vegetation, leaving it barren.5:39 While anchoring, the crew experienced significant rolling and relocated to a shallower mooring with three feet of clearance under their shoal keel.6:00 The area experiences minimal tidal range of approximately 20 centimeters.7:01 The crew spent their time exploring the island, paddleboarding, and attempting to fish from their dinghy.8:16
